Bak\u0131m: Kol silindirleri, ar\u0131za s\u00fcresini ve bak\u0131m maliyetlerini azaltacak \u015fekilde, kolay bak\u0131m ve de\u011fi\u015ftirme i\u00e7in tasarlanmal\u0131d\u0131r.<\/p>\n<p>S\u0131zd\u0131rmazl\u0131k ve Ya\u011flama<br \/>\nKol silindirleri, s\u0131z\u0131nt\u0131y\u0131 \u00f6nlemek ve sorunsuz \u00e7al\u0131\u015fmay\u0131 sa\u011flamak i\u00e7in piston contalar\u0131 ve mil contalar\u0131 gibi \u00e7e\u015fitli s\u0131zd\u0131rmazl\u0131k bile\u015fenleri kullan\u0131r. S\u0131zd\u0131rmazl\u0131k bile\u015fenleri genellikle poli\u00fcretan ve nitril kau\u00e7uk gibi a\u015f\u0131nmaya dayan\u0131kl\u0131 malzemelerden yap\u0131l\u0131r. Silindir g\u00f6vdesi ve di\u015fli u\u00e7 y\u00fczeyi, a\u015f\u0131nma direncini art\u0131rmak i\u00e7in ince bir \u015fekilde i\u015flenir. Kol silindirlerinin sorunsuz \u00e7al\u0131\u015fmas\u0131n\u0131 sa\u011flamak i\u00e7in d\u00fczenli olarak hidrolik ya\u011f ile ya\u011flanmas\u0131 gerekir.<\/p>\n<p>\u00d6nleyici Bak\u0131m<br \/>\nKol silindirlerinin ar\u0131zalanmas\u0131n\u0131 \u00f6nlemek ve kullan\u0131m \u00f6mr\u00fcn\u00fc uzatmak i\u00e7in d\u00fczenli kontroller ve bak\u0131m gereklidir.
